New monitors are almost exclusively 16:9 or wider ratios, so vertical space is traded for more horizontal space. With that in mind, an option to place the tab bar on the side (with tab text rotated 90 degrees) would be greatly appreciated and would give me another two-three lines of text I can view at a time at the expense of four (or so) columns which I don't use anyway (terminal width generally tiles to about 136 columns if it uses half the screen, and I need at the very worst 120).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Go to Settings -> Configure Konsole...; 2. Go to TabBar, umm, tab (no pun intended); 3. Expand tab bar position dropdown. Actual Results: Options are only above and below terminal area. Expected Results: There are options for all four sides of the window.
